What is AI Camera Mobile Technology?
AI camera mobile technology refers to the integration of artificial intelligence into smartphone cameras. This technology utilizes machine learning algorithms to analyze images in real-time, making automatic adjustments and recommendations to improve photo quality. From recognizing scenes to optimizing settings based on various conditions, AI camera systems can significantly enhance the user experience without requiring extensive technical knowledge from the photographer.
Key Features of AI Camera Mobile Systems
AI camera mobile systems come equipped with a range of features designed to optimize image capture. Here are some of the most notable:
Scene Recognition
One of the most prominent features of AI camera technology is scene recognition. Using advanced algorithms, the camera can detect the environment, such as landscapes, portraits, and low-light settings. For instance, an AI camera can automatically adjust the settings for sunset photos, ensuring vibrant colors and clarity.
Intelligent HDR
High Dynamic Range (HDR) is a technique used to balance bright and dark areas in a photograph. AI-enhanced HDR takes this a step further by analyzing the scene and merging multiple exposures intelligently. This ensures that both the highlights and shadows are well-represented, creating a more lifelike image.
Portrait Mode Enhancements
Portrait photography has gained immense popularity, especially among social media users. AI technology enhances portrait mode by applying a bokeh effect, where the background is blurred while keeping the subject in sharp focus. The AI can even distinguish between different subjects, ensuring a natural-looking depth of field.
Night Mode Capabilities
Low-light photography often presents challenges, but AI camera mobile technology has made significant strides in this area. Night mode uses advanced algorithms to brighten images while reducing noise and preserving detail. For example, when taking a photo in a dimly lit environment, the AI analyzes the scene and optimizes the exposure time and ISO settings for the best results.
Real-time Filters and Effects
AI camera mobile systems can apply filters and effects in real-time, allowing users to see how their photos will appear before taking the shot. This instant feedback empowers users to experiment with different styles, enhancing creativity and making photography more fun.
Examples of AI Camera Mobile Devices
Many smartphone manufacturers have embraced AI camera technology, leading to an impressive range of devices on the market. Here are a few notable examples:
Google Pixel Series
The Google Pixel series is often heralded for its exceptional camera performance, largely due to its use of AI technology. Features like Night Sight and Top Shot are perfect examples of how AI can transform mobile photography. Night Sight captures stunning low-light images, and Top Shot recommends the best shot by analyzing multiple frames.
Apple iPhone 14 Pro
Apple’s iPhone 14 Pro integrates AI features like Photonic Engine, which enhances details in a photo by employing computational photography. This results in improved color accuracy and detail retention across various lighting conditions. The device’s ability to create realistic portraits with impressive depth-effect showcases the power of AI in producing professional-grade images.
Samsung Galaxy S21 Ultra
The Samsung Galaxy S21 Ultra features a versatile camera system combined with AI capabilities that enhance overall image quality. From zoom functionality to dynamic photo enhancements, this model sets a high bar for what AI camera technology can achieve.
Xiaomi Mi 11 Ultra
Xiaomi has also made waves with its AI camera features, allowing for advanced scene detection and portrait modes that rival those of its competitors. The integration of AI in the Mi 11 Ultra helps to ensure color accuracy and detail, even in challenging lighting conditions.
